How painful is the abdominal pain of threatened miscarriage?

The degree of abdominal pain of threatened abortion varies from person to person. It may manifest as mild lower abdominal discomfort, moderate cramping pain, or severe pain similar to dysmenorrhea. Be alert to other symptoms that may be associated with it, such as vaginal bleeding or back pain. It is recommended to see a doctor as soon as possible to get a clear diagnosis and take necessary treatment measures.

1) Causes of abdominal pain in threatened abortion

When threatened miscarriage occurs, lower abdominal pain is usually caused by abnormal contractions of the uterus and may be due to a variety of factors.

① Unstable factors in early pregnancy: Insecure implantation of the fertilized egg or abnormal embryo development may lead to uterine stimulation, dull pain or cramping pain in the lower abdomen.

② Endocrine disorders: If the secretion of progesterone is insufficient, it will affect the normal development of the placenta, leading to uterine contraction and pain.

③ External factors: strenuous exercise, excessive mood swings, work fatigue, etc. may increase the risk of miscarriage and induce abdominal pain.

④ Complications or other diseases: uterine malformation, infectious diseases (such as urinary tract infection, intrauterine inflammation, etc.) can also cause similar abdominal pain.

2) Characteristics of abdominal pain in threatened abortion

The abdominal pain of threatened abortion is usually concentrated in the lower abdomen, often paroxysmal or spasmodic, and may also be accompanied by a small amount of vaginal bleeding, lumbar pain, etc. It should be noted that if the abdominal pain worsens or the bleeding increases, it is likely to indicate that the abortion is gradually progressing. At this time, it is very important to seek medical attention as soon as possible.

3) How to deal with abdominal pain during threatened miscarriage

① Seek medical attention promptly: If abnormal abdominal pain occurs, you should go to the hospital immediately for examination and confirm the condition of the embryo through B-ultrasound, blood tests, etc.

②Drug treatment: The doctor may prescribe pregnancy-preserving drugs, such as progesterone supplements, vitamin E, etc., to stabilize progesterone secretion and reduce uterine contractions.

③Lifestyle adjustments: rest in bed as much as possible, avoid strenuous activities, keep your emotions stable, and eat more foods rich in folic acid such as green vegetables, beans and nuts to supplement the nutrients needed during pregnancy.

④ Follow the doctor's advice: Do not use drugs or folk remedies without authorization to avoid aggravating the condition; for some situations that require emergency intervention (such as persistent severe pain or heavy bleeding), hospitalization for observation or even uterine curettage may be required.

Abdominal pain during threatened miscarriage may be a warning signal from the body. Do not ignore abdominal pain and other accompanying symptoms. In the face of abnormal pregnancy, you should communicate with your doctor immediately and take scientific and effective measures to protect the fetus, so as to reduce the risk and protect the health of pregnant women and fetuses.
